Florida breaks report for Covid-19 hospitalization

0
52

A day after recording essentially the most new day by day instances because the begin of the pandemic, Florida has damaged the earlier report for current hospitalizations scheduled greater than a 12 months earlier than vaccines had been obtainable.

In the Sunshine State, 10,207 individuals had been hospitalized with confirmed COVID-19 instances, based on knowledge reported to the US Department of Health and Human Services.

The earlier report was from July 23, 2020, when there have been 10,170 hospitalizations in Florida, greater than half a 12 months earlier than vaccination grew to become widespread, based on the Florida Hospital Association.

Florida is now main the nation in hospitalizations per capita for COVID-19, as studies of emergency room guests at state hospitals over beds in hallways and others doc a noticeable decline within the age of sufferers.

In the previous week, Florida has averaged 1,525 grownup hospitalizations, and 35 day by day pediatric hospitalizations. Both have the best per capita charges within the nation, based on Jason Salemi, an affiliate professor of epidemiology on the University of South Florida.

Hospitalizations and rising instances come as new, extra communicable Delta variants unfold throughout Florida, and residents return to pre-pandemic actions.

“The recent increase is shocking and not surprising at all,” Salemi stated in an e-mail late Saturday.

Federal well being knowledge launched on Saturday confirmed Florida reported 21,683 new instances of COVID-19, the state’s highest one-day whole because the begin of the pandemic. The newest numbers had been recorded on Friday and launched on the web site of the US Centers for Disease Control and Prevention on Saturday. The figures present how briskly the variety of instances is rising within the Sunshine State: Just a day earlier, Florida reported 17,093 new day by day instances.

Republican Florida Governor Ron DeSantis has opposed necessary masks mandates and vaccine necessities, and together with the state legislature, restricted the power of native officers to impose restrictions to stem the unfold of COVID-19. DeSantis on Friday barred faculty districts from requiring college students to put on masks when courses resume subsequent month.

Florida’s Democratic Agriculture Commissioner, Nikki Fried, who’s in search of to run towards DeSantis for governor, on Sunday urged unvaccinated Floridians to get photographs. He stated he’s excited concerning the latest immunization increase within the state.

“We’re already behind the curve and in worse shape every time the numbers come out,” Fried advised a information convention in Tallahassee. “This boom will and will affect every single one of us.”

Across Florida, from Jacksonville to Miami to Tampa, hospitals have been overwhelmed.

Pinellas County Administrator Barry Burton advised the Tampa Bay Times that some native hospitals are already having to divert ambulances to totally different places due to capability issues.

There has been an astonishing improve within the variety of kids in Miami hospitals with the virus, a lot of whom are in want of intensive care.

There had been seven sufferers with COVID-19 at Memorial Health’s Joe DiMaggio Children’s Hospital in Hollywood. At Nicklaus Children’s Hospital in Miami, there have been 17 sufferers with COVID-19 on Friday, together with six within the ICU and one in want of a ventilator, Dr. Marcos Mestre, vice chairman and chief medical officer, advised the Miami Herald.

About half of the sufferers had been below the age of 12, Mestre stated, and the remaining had been older and eligible for the vaccine. But no COVID-19 sufferers had been vaccinated at Nicklaus Children’s on Friday. Mestre stated most kids who get COVID-19 don’t want hospitalization.

In the state capital, the COVID-19 hospital at Tallahassee Memorial Healthcare reached 70 sufferers on Sunday, a soar of 11 in two days.

“It’s the highest we’ve ever seen,” hospital spokeswoman Stephanie Derzypolski advised the Tallahassee Democrat.

Mayo Clinic Hospital in Jacksonville stated it had exceeded its capability of 304 licensed beds attributable to COVID-19 instances and requested the company for well being care administration permission to function extra capability till the present surge ends, Jacksonville stated. I First Coast News reported on Sunday.

In the emergency room of UF Health North Hospital in Jacksonville, COVID-19 sufferers had been as soon as once more being bedded in hallways as visits elevated.

For many hospital staff, till a month in the past, it appeared like there was mild on the finish of the tunnel, as individuals had been vaccinated and the variety of hospitalizations dropped. But then a summer season increase powered by the brand new Delta model hit Florida in July.

“In this case that light became a train,” Marsha Tittle, a nursing supervisor at UF Health North, advised The Florida Times Union. “We’re taking on more patients than usual. … My staff is amazing. You get out there, they’ve got a smile on their face and they’re doing a great job. But there’s a feeling of defeat, like They just lost.”
